How much do internship interior design staging j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ship interior design staging in Springfield, MO is $17.63,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.12 and $19.66 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What types of projects and tasks can I expect to work on as an intern in interior design staging?

As an intern in interior design staging, you will typically assist with preparing residential or commercial spaces for viewing or sale, which may include selecting furnishings, arranging decor, and helping with space planning. You may also support senior designers during client consultations, source materials, and attend site visits to gain hands-on experience. Collaboration with photographers, real estate agents, and vendors is common, and you’ll often work as part of a team to ensure spaces are presented at their best. This role offers valuable exposure to the fast-paced nature of staging and provides opportunities to develop both creative and practical skills.

What is an internship interior design staging?

Internship Interior Design Staging positions are entry-level opportunities where students or recent graduates gain hands-on experience in preparing homes or commercial spaces for sale or presentation. Interns typically assist professional interior designers or staging teams with tasks like selecting furniture, arranging décor, and creating appealing layouts. These roles provide exposure to the design industry, practical skill development, and a chance to build a professional portfolio. Interns may also learn about client communication, sourcing materials, and the logistics of staging projects. Such positions are valuable stepping stones for those pursuing a career in interior design or home staging.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an internship interior design staging professional, and why are they important?

To excel in an Internship Interior Design Staging role, you need a basic understanding of design principles, color theory, and spatial planning, often supported by coursework or a degree in interior design or a related field. Familiarity with design software such as AutoCAD, SketchUp, and Adobe Creative Suite is typically required, along with knowledge of staging materials and inventory management systems. Strong communication, creativity, attention to detail, and teamwork skills help interns collaborate with clients and senior designers while executing staging plans. These competencies are essential for creating appealing and functional spaces that meet client needs and contribute to successful project outcomes.

What is the difference between Internship Interior Design Staging vs Interior Design Assistant?

AspectInternship Interior Design StagingInterior Design Assistant
CredentialsTypically students or entry-level, no formal certification requiredOften students or entry-level, may have relevant coursework or certifications
Work EnvironmentAssist with staging homes, showrooms, or model units, often on-siteSupport interior designers in project planning, sourcing, and client meetings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by staging companies, real estate firms, and design firmsCommon in interior design firms, architecture firms, and retail spaces

Internship Interior Design Staging focuses on preparing spaces for sale or display, emphasizing staging techniques. Interior Design Assistants support designers with project execution, sourcing, and client coordination. While both roles are entry-level and involve design support, staging internships are more specialized in space presentation, whereas assistant roles encompass broader design tasks.
